NLRB v. Domsey Trading Corp., 10-3356

In an action by the NLRB seeking enforcement of two Supplemental Decisions and Orders of the Board against an employer, pursuant to Section 10(e) of the National Labor Relations Act (NLRA), 29 U.S.C. section 160(e), and a cross petition for review of Supplemental Decisions and Orders pursuant to Section 10(f) of the NLRA, 29 U.S.C. section 160(f), the Board's application is denied and employer's petition granted where the Board erred when it failed to consider employer's objections to the immigration-related evidentiary rulings of the Administrative Law Judge that were based on pre-Hoffman Second Circuit and NLRB case law. See Hoffman Plastic Compounds, Inc. v. NLRB, 535 U.S. 137 (2002).
